TOTE Maritime Agency Puerto Rico, a leader in safe and reliable service to Puerto Rico, is seeking an M&R Assistant to join the team in San Juan, PR.
In this position you will:
Be responsible for managing daily functions and coordinates repairs on / off terminal on all equipment and company owned vehicles. This includes repair criteria, repair procedures, repair production time, data reporting of KPI, cost containment, and inventory of all parts and assets on the terminal and at repair depots. The incumbent is directly responsible for supervising / managing the Starguard wireless asset management system and repairs and maintenance to the terminal facilities.
Main Duties and Responsibilities Include:
Facilitate M&R equipment / terminal repair and parts functions on and off terminal.
Quality control verification of M&R repairs and vendors.
Coordinate parts availability changes/needs with all work areas.
Execute directives received from Equipment Manager.
Maintain and retain ALL parts and tire inventory levels.
Build and maintain files with vendor service and part price data.
Ensure all parts and repairs meet industry standards or exceed.
Coordinate parts and labor for onsite equipment repairs, with vendors.
Maintain inventory of tires and parts for repairs.
File and maintain all warranties (Parts and Equipment) paper and electronic. Ensure off-site parts procedures are followed (delivery times, location, etc).
Create a PO request for applicable orders and purchases.
Inspect all parts deliveries at respective area to ensure quantity and cost are correct.
Organize, label and keep parts area neat, clean and organized.
Assist all department personnel in any duties needed (to include office assistance, maintenance supervisors, and remote location mangers).
Coordinate and arrange off terminal repairs for damaged equipment.
Manage and maintain the Starguard reefer monitoring system.
The ideal candidate will have:
Ability to read and comprehend business correspondence, technical procedures, government regulations.
Ability to effectively present information and respond to questions from managers, customers, and trucking companies.
Ability to solve practical problems.
Ability to interpret a variety of instructions furnished in writing, oral, diagrams or schedule form.
Degree in business or related field or equivalent combination of education / experience required.
Computer proficient, inventory and purchasing experience required.
